Office-Access FAQ — Night-Shift Access for Support

Q: How does the support team get into Carrowmede House overnight?
A: Between 22:00 and 06:00 the main entrance is locked and unstaffed, so new starters on the support rota should use the side entrance on the courtyard level. Your badge activates for night access only after your manager approves the rota request, which can take two working days. Until then, enter the building using the temporary code shown below.

door code, tajof-kageg: bdg-QVDCE-3

Weekly eng sync — notes on the Tallygrove metrics sidecar. Rollout is at 60% of the Fernmont fleet; CPU overhead is holding under 2%, within budget. One regression: histogram buckets were misaligned after the v0.9 upgrade, fixed in v0.9.2 and backfilled. Remaining work: enable scrape compression and migrate the legacy Ostrel services off the old agent by end of month. No blockers reported. Dashboards for the sidecar now live under the shared observability folder. Questions or pages about the sidecar should go to the engineer named below.

approver of hahaf-hahaf = Druion Druius Kasax Eliox

Handover: ChipTrack reader, Larkspur Marathon. The mat-side reader at split 3 drops reads when battery dips below 40%, so Priya swapped in the spare pack before handing off to me. Firmware is pinned at 2.8.1 until Velotime ships the antenna fix. Logs sync to the Finishline console every 10 minutes. If the unit locks after a failed sync, you'll need the recovery passphrase below.

unlock words, bawef-kahap: sorax-sorir-quenys-aldok